2013-02-14 59 views
4

在每個站點中,我只能找到示例,其中使用Shade pluign構建Dropwizard項目有沒有什麼方法可以構建不帶陰影插件的Dropwizard項目。如果是這樣,請提供一些示例pom.xml。如何在沒有陰影插件的情況下打包Dropwizard項目?

+0

我對dropwizard沒有任何瞭解,但您爲什麼要這樣做? – mtk 2013-02-14 12:56:42

+0

@mtk使用陰影插件構建的胖罐大約20mb,並且很難通過網絡速度慢的方式將工件移動到測試環境。所以我想把依賴關係從最終的jar中分離出來並讓它變得輕鬆。 – 2013-02-14 18:49:20

+0

您是否考慮在測試環境中構建工件?有關詳細信息,請參閱http://gary-rowe.com/agilestack/2013/02/14/how-to-deploy-dynamic-sites-with-git/ – 2013-02-14 21:32:11

回答

1

如果你的pom中沒有包含陰影插件,Dropwizard將會正確地構建,Maven會給你一個包含你所有項目文件但沒有任何依賴項的jar。

相關問題